A little bit about what you'll be doing...
As a School Club Manager you will manage all day-to-day aspects of running the clubs at your school from scheduling, people management, cost control, customer complaints, and school relationships. You will also have the opportunity to work in the holidays as part of activity and sport camps.
As a School Club Manager, you will ideally have experience in...
- Leading a Team - understanding that you need to be firm but fair, genuine and heartfelt, and respect everyone's differences and uniqueness
- Leading Performance – knowing your finances, setting clear goals, having out-of-the-box thinking, and being confident making decisions
- Strategic Thinking – listening to customers, parents, schools and, most importantly, the children in your care to create the best experiences
- Leading You – seeking and embracing feedback from others, being calm under pressure, and doing everything possible to exceed expectations
- Leading Play & Activities – creating a fun, energetic, playful, structured environment for children to grow and develop.
